Latest State Bank of India FD Interest Rate in 2024: Fixed deposits are considered one of the safest forms of investment. Fixed Deposits are also referred to as Term Deposits. A Fixed Deposit account provides a fixed interest income on deposits of different tenors, generally ranging from 7 days to 10 years.

The largest Indian bank, State Bank of India (SBI) offers Fixed Deposit (FD) rates ranging from 3.00% to 6.50% for general citizens and from 4.00% to 7.50% for senior citizens.

With the help of SBI Fixed Deposit, customers can park their lump sum and avail the benefits of features like guaranteed returns, choice of interest pay-out, liquidity through OD or premature withdrawal. (Check FD Calculator). Read on for the latest SBI Fixed Deposit Interest Rate.

SBI Fixed Deposit Interest Rate (Below Rs 2 crore, w.e.f. 27.12.2023)

TenureGeneral PublicSenior Citizen
7 days to 45 days3.50%4%
46 days to 179 days4.75%5.25%
180 days to 210 days5.75%6.25%
211 days to less than 1 year6%6.50%
1 year to less than 2 years6.80%7.30%
2 years to less than 3 years7%7.50%
3 years to less than 5 years6.75%7.25%
5 years and up to 10 years6.50%7.50%
400 days (Amrit Kalash Scheme)7.10%7.60%
Source: SBI website

The bank provides additional premium of 50 bps to senior citizens under “SBI We-care” deposit scheme. The above chart shows senior citizens’ interest rates including this 50 bps premium.

SBI Term Deposit (Rs 2 crore and above, w.e.f. 27.12.2023)

TenureGeneral PublicSenior Citizen
7 days to 45 days5%5.50%
46 days to 179 days5.75%6.25%
180 days to 210 days6.50%7%
211 days to less than 1 year6.75%7.25%
1 year to less than 2 years6.80%7.30%
2 years to less than 3 years6.75%7.25%
3 years to less than 5 years6.25%6.75%
5 years and up to 10 years6%6.50%
Source: SBI website

SBI Amrit Kalash FD Interest Rate

Apart from the above, SBI is also offering a specific tenor scheme of 400 days (Amrit Kalash) at 7.10% interest w.e.f. 12th April, 2023. Senior Citizens get 7.60% interest under the Amrit Kalash scheme. The Scheme will be valid till 31-March-2024.

SBI Sarvottam Deposit Interest Rate

SBI also offers Sarvottam (Non-Callable) Domestic Retail Term Deposits (above Rs 1 crore to less than Rs 2 crores. Pre-mature payment is not allowed in this scheme. The interest rates under this scheme are as following:

  • 30 bps over card rate for tenor 1 year
  • 40 bps over card rate for tenor 2 years

SBI Green Deposit Interest Rate

The public sector bank is also offering ‘SBI GREEN RUPEE TERM DEPOSIT’ is available for three specific tenors of 1111, 1777 and 2222 days. These Green retail deposits in SBI earn 10 bps below Card Rate, according to the bank’s website.
